<generator>Blogsmith http://www.blogsmith.com/</generator><item><title><![CDATA[Is Carmen Electra selling herself to shady penny stock promoters?]]></title><link>http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2007/10/22/is-carmen-electra-selling-herself-to-shady-penny-stock-promoters/</link><guid isPermaLink="true">http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2007/10/22/is-carmen-electra-selling-herself-to-shady-penny-stock-promoters/</guid><comments>http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2007/10/22/is-carmen-electra-selling-herself-to-shady-penny-stock-promoters/#comments</comments><description><![CDATA[<p>Filed under: <a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com/category/scandals/" rel="tag">Scandals</a></p>Carmen Electra gained fame as a <em>Playboy</em> centerfold and scantily-clad star of <em>Baywatch</em>, but her latest business ventures may not be so innocent. Take a look at a few examples of her involvement with shady penny stock promotions:<br />
<ul>
    <li>Back in June of 2006, <em>MarketWatch's</em> Chuck Jaffe wrote up a company Electra was involved with as his <a href="http://www.marketwatch.com/News/Story/Story.aspx?dist=newsfinder&amp;siteid=mktw&amp;guid=%7B3C45D235-6F04-46E1-A9C8-4CEEFD4F6B8E%7D&amp;link=&amp;keyword=Carmen%20Electra">Stupid Investment of the Week</a>. Jaffe received a phone call featuring the prerecorded voice of Carmen Electra, touting a company called <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/luvoo-interst-inc/luvt/nao?tabs=quotesandnews">Luvoo.com</a> (OTC PK: <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/luvoo-interst-inc/luvt/nao?tabs=quotesandnews">LUVT</a>). Shares of that company have since collapsed to 8 cents per share.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
    <li>Electra also signed on as a spokesman for a company called <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/efoodsafety-com-inc/efsf/nab">eFoodSafety.com</a> (OTC BB: <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/efoodsafety-com-inc/efsf/nab">EFSF</a>), and the company put out a press release hyping her involvement.</li>
</ul>
<ul>
    <li>The most interesting one: <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/payment-data-systems-inc/pyds/nab?tabs=quotesandnews">Payment Data Systems Inc.</a> (OTC BB: <a href="http://finance.aol.com/quotes/payment-data-systems-inc/pyds/nab?tabs=quotesandnews">PYDS</a>) is a tiny microcap that <a href="http://newsblaze.com/story/2006072403000800004.mwir/topstory.html">announced</a> its Carmen Electara prepaid Mastercard last year. Here's where it gets potentially shady. The company paid penny stock shill Jonathan Lebed $25,000 for a one-month investor relations contract that mainly <a href="http://64.233.167.104/search?q=cache:rUrdWHYrlcUJ:megabolsa.com/itwo/viewtopic.php%3Fp%3D411+lebed+pyds&amp;hl=en&amp;ct=clnk&amp;cd=1&amp;gl=us">consisted </a>of sending out emails to his subscribers touting the stock with messages like "<span class="postbody">Combined with PYDS's new Carmen Electra debit cards and many more celebrities coming soon, it doesn't get much bigger than this!!!"</span></li>
</ul>
<ul>
    <li>For those of you who don't remember, Lebed <a href="http://www.cs.brown.edu/~rbb/risd/Lebed.html">made headlines</a> in 2000 when he settled SEC charges of stock manipulation -- at the age of 15. Ever the self-promoter, Mr. Lebed posted a <a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=jvVfkygKkqg">YouTube video</a> of himself rubbing elbows with Ms. Electra.<br /></li>
</ul>
<br />I don't know the extent of Ms. Electra's involvement with these companies/stock promotions. But the fact is she has gotten herself involved with some pretty shady characters, and it's something her handlers may want to keep an eye on: Associating with the targets of SEC investigations can be a career-killer.<p style="padding:5px;background:#ddd;border:1px solid #ccc;clear:both;"><a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com/2007/10/22/is-carmen-electra-selling-herself-to-shady-penny-stock-promoters/">Is Carmen Electra selling herself to shady penny stock promoters?</a> originally appeared on <a href="http://www.bloggingstocks.com">BloggingStocks</a> on Mon, 22 Oct 2007 14:25:00 EST.
